cxgbe(4): Save proper zone index on low memory in refill_fl().

When refill_fl() fails to allocate large (9/16KB) mbuf cluster, it
falls back to safe (4KB) ones. But it still saved into sd->zidx
the original fl->zidx instead of fl->safe_zidx. It caused problems
with the later use of that cluster, including memory and/or data
corruption.

While there, make refill_fl() to use the safe zone for all following
clusters for the call, since it is unlikely that large succeed.
